Fake priest jailed in Abuja

One Jacob Samuel has been convicted by an Abuja high court after being arraigned by the Economic and Financial Crimes Commission, EFCC, Abuja Zonal Office on an amended one-count charge of cheating.

Samuel pleaded guilty after being arraigned before Justice J.O. Onwuegbuzie for falsely representing himself as a genuine priest or spiritualist and inducing one Rebecca into delivering to him the sum of N103, 000 (One Hundred and Three Thousand Naira).

Based on his plea, the prosecution asked the court to convict him accordingly. But his counsel, M.K Agbontien urged the court to temper justice with mercy as the defendant was a first-time offender and had returned the proceeds of crime.

The court convicted and sentenced the defendant to six months imprisonment with an option of N50, 000 (Fifty Thousand Naira) fine.
